Toshiba intros digital Hi-Vision TVs and tuner compatible with satellite digital broadcasting
The first of the new broadcast satellite digital Hi-Vision televisions in the Digital FACE series will be available on August 10, and will be followed by a second model and the broadcast satellite digital Hi-Vision tuner on September 1, in the Japanese market only.
The new products are suitable for all broadcast satellite digital broadcasting: television broadcasts, high quality radio broadcasts accompanied by still images, and data broadcasting supporting e-commerce initiatives. Fully-fledged broadcast satellite digital broadcasting services will be start in Japan this coming December. The industry is anticipating a strong take-up rate, with 10 million households expected to have broadcast satellite digital broadcasting equipment within 1,000 days of the launch of these services.
The televisions incorporate a SmartMedia slot, allowing simple reproduction of images captured on a digital still camera. They are also equipped with an i.LINK terminal supporting easy connection with a digital recording device, allowing construction of an audiovisual digital network with a television at its center.
